Digital promise global's mission is to accelerate innovation in education to improve opportunities to learn. Our work reflects the vision that all people, regardless of nationality, should have access to learning experiences that help them acquire the knowledge and skills they need to thrive and continuously learn in an interconnected world. We seek to find, create, and facilitate examples of excellence in education that can be replicated around the world.

“Annually all staff and board members are sent a list of all contributors and vendors of $5,000 or more and the conflict of interest policy. Staff and board members are asked to review the policy and the list of contributors and vendors. They are then asked to email the chief operating officer indicating that they have read and reviewed the policy and indicate whether or not they have any conflicts that need to be disclosed. Additionally, throughtout the year as new contracts are signed, staff involved in the vendor selection process are asked whether or not a conflict of interest exists. Significant contracts that require board approval also follow the same process.”

| IRS990/ProgSrvcAccomActy2Grp/Desc | 0 | RESEARCH IN ACTION: RESEARCH IN ACTION WORKS TO TRANSFORM THE RELATIONSHIP BETWEEN EDUCATION RESEARCH AND PRACTICE. AS PART OF THESE EFFORTS THE LEARNER VARIABILITY PROJECT (LVP) AND THE LEARNER VARIABILITY NAVIGATOR (LVN) A WEB APP, SEEK TO UNCOVER EVIDENCE-BASED FACTORS AND STRATEGIES TO MEET LEARNERS WHERE THEY ARE ACROSS VARIED CONTEXTS AND NEEDS. 2019 ACTIVITIES INCLUDE THE LAUNCH OF A NEW VERSION OF THE LVN WITH AN IMPROVED VISUAL AND USER EXPERIENCE. THE UPDATE ALSO ALLOWS USERS TO CREATE PERSONALIZED "WORKSPACES." IN 2019 WE ALSO PUBLISHED LEARNER MODELS UNDER THE LVP: MATH GRADES 3-6, MATH GRADES 7-9, AND LITERACY GRADES 7-12. |
